Israel Advances Into Gaza City
- Israel has begun a push into Gaza City, the last major urban area not occupied by Israel.
- The operation includes stepped-up bombings, reservist call-ups, and canceled humanitarian pauses.
Humanitarian Pause Ends Amid Famine Warnings
- Israel declared all of Gaza City a dangerous combat zone and ended daytime pauses intended for aid delivery.
- Humanitarian groups warn famine and inadequate aid make forced evacuation incomprehensible.
Displaced Father With Few Possessions
- A father named Ibrahim Abu Humaydan sits on the sidewalk with his two children and all his belongings after fleeing.
- He says this is his 17th or 18th displacement and they have no money to get south or buy food.
